## Firmware channel: Emberline devices

Devices subscribe to one of three channels: stable, canary, dev. Never move a fleet straight to dev. Promotions go canary → stable after 72h soak with no rollback triggers. To change a device's channel, update its group assignment — not the device record directly. Rollbacks are automatic on boot-loop detection. Channel promotion criteria and the rollback matrix are documented on the internal page.

wiki page, tadug-yagap: https://jira.qorvelsys.internal/pages/browse/display/projects/5e6c

INTERNAL MEMO — Finance Team Only

Re: Term Sheet from Caldrey Systems

Caldrey's revised term sheet arrived Tuesday. Key points: a three-year supply commitment, volume rebates tiered at 8% and 12%, and an exclusivity clause covering the Velmora product line. Lena Harwick has flagged the exclusivity language as potentially restrictive given our pipeline with other partners. Please model cash impact under both tiers before Friday's review. Our position going into negotiations is noted below.

board note of kahag-baguf: The finance team signed off on a budget of $419.2 million for Project Gorvan.

### Step 4: Fix flaky DNS resolution

Support folks — after migrating to the Quillhaven cluster, some customers saw intermittent lookup failures because the resolver cache was fighting with the new split-horizon setup. The fix is to point the Fernmark agent at the internal resolver and bump the retry budget. Once the agent restarts, apply the settings shown below.

config for faduf-yahap:
[lamvan]
team = rusael
access_code = ac_ac22dc
owner = druius.istdor
host = lamvan.novacio.example
port = 8443
peer = soreth.xolmario.corp
salt = 0768e68d
pin = 8310

Ticket: Slimmed image breaks runtime on Pellarc build agents.

Repro steps:
1. Build the hollowed image with the strip-layers profile enabled.
2. Push to the staging registry and deploy to the canary pool.
3. Container exits with a missing shared-library error within ten seconds.

Expected: parity with the full image. Actual: crash loop. Suspect the trim step removes the resolver libs. To pull the failing image from the staging registry, authenticate with the token below.

session JWT of tawip-kajog = eyJhbGciOiJIUzI1NiIsInR5cCI6IkpXVCJ9.eyJzdWIiOiI2dKYGGIn0.afsnASii